The interventions were: (1) Counseling, exercise, and dietary regime, (2) Aerobic exercises with dietary regime, (3) Walking and dietary regime,(4) Exercise with a flexible diet, and (5) Exercises through online programs and applications. Out of 955 enrolled participants, 706 completed the study, which measured Body Fat Percentage (BFP), WaistHip Ratio (WHR), Fasting Blood Sugar (FBS), Low-Density Lipoprotein (LDL) Cholesterol, Total Cholesterol (CHO), Weight, and Triglycerides (TG) at baseline, during, and at the end of the intervention. Random Forest and Gradient Boosting Regressors, following feature engineering, were used to analyze the data, focusing on the interventions’ long-term effectiveness on health outcomes related to eating disorders.  \nResults: Feature engineering with Random Forest and Gradient Boosting Regressors, respectively, reached an accuracy of 85 and 89%, then 89 and 90% after dataset balancing. The interventions were ranked based on predicted effectiveness: counseling with exercise and dietary regime, aerobic exercises with dietary regime, walking with dietary regime, exercise with a flexible diet, and exercises through online programs.  \nConclusion: The results show that Machine Learning (ML) model","cbCaitOM4kopyqLL","https://ap.wps.com/l/cbCaitOM4kopyqLL","pdf",1137220,1,13,"English","en",105,"# Objective\n## Methods\n## Results\n## Conclusion\n# Introduction","[{\"question\":\"What is the main objective of the study?\",\"answer\":\"To evaluate and predict the long-term effectiveness of five lifestyle interventions for individuals with eating disorders using machine learning techniques.\"},{\"question\":\"Which machine learning models were used?\",\"answer\":\"The study used Random Forest and Gradient Boosting Regressors, after feature engineering and dataset balancing.\"},{\"question\":\"How were the interventions compared in the results?\",\"answer\":\"Interventions were ranked according to predicted effectiveness, based on model outputs derived from measured health indicators.\"}]","Predicting and comparing the long-term impact of lifestyle interventions on individuals with eating disorders in active population -
